Highlights


Benefits

  • 44% efficiency in simple cycle, 56% in cogeneration
  • Higher availability thanks to long maintenance intervals, and modular package allowing 24-hour engine swap
  • Pressurized LNG compressor startup capability without a helper motor
Features

  • Powerful and efficient gas turbine derived from the GE90-115B, which has been on Boeing 777s since 2004
  • Compact, modular package for fast installation and lower costs than field-erected units; ideal for stringent space requirements
  • Designed for easy inspection and condition-based maintenance—delivering high reliability and maintainability
Applications

  • Onshore and offshore
  • LNG
  • Industrial, and combined heat and power

Baker Hughes LM9000 Aeroderivative Gas Turbine

Overview

Overview

The LM9000 aeroderivative gas turbine has the highest availability, and best-in-class total cost of ownership in its power class. Its DLE technology enables dual-fuel capability, and reduces NOx emissions while eliminating water use in emissions abatement.

Specification
Mechanical drive
Power (MW/HP)
73.5/98,575
Efficiency (%)
44
NOx emissions (ppm)
15
Exhaust temperature (ºC/ºF)
455/851
Speed (rpm)
3,429
Borescope inspection (hours)
12,000
Hot section inspection (hours)
36,000
Major inspection (hours)
72,000
Package dimensions (m/ft)
13.3x5x18.2/43.6x16.4x59.7 (LxWxH)

At ISO conditions with natural gas fuel, ambient temperature 15ºC, no inlet or exhaust losses, sea level, 60% relative humidity. Package dimensions exclude driven equipment.

 

Specification
Power generation (50/60 Hz)
Power (MW)
73/97,985
Efficiency (%)
43 to 43.5
NOx emissions (ppm)
15
Exhaust temperature (ºC/ºF)
456/852.8
Speed (rpm)
3,000 to 3,600
Borescope inspection (hours)
12,000
Hot section inspection (hours)
36,000
Major inspection (hours)
72,000
Package dimensions (m/ft)
13.3x5x18.2/43.6x16.4x59.7 (LxWxH)

At ISO conditions with natural gas fuel, ambient temperature 15ºC, no inlet or exhaust losses, sea level, 60% relative humidity. Package dimensions include driven equipment.

 

Power and speed flexibility 

A key design feature is its free power turbine—enabling high-efficiency power and speeds over a wide range of ambient conditions.

Optimized package design

The LM9000 aeroderivative gas turbine‘s modular package design enables shorter manufacturing cycles and faster installation; and its compact footprint helps meet stringent space requirements.

Maintenance and cost advantages

This turbine helps reduce CAPEX in LNG because it doesn’t need a helper motor, and the longer maintenance intervals help reduce OPEX.
